VIRTUE DOUGLAS A purchased $49K of VIRC

VIRTUE DOUGLAS A (Executive Vice President) purchased 8,088 shares of VIRCO MFG CORPORATION (VIRC) at an average of $6.00 ($6.00–$6.00) across 2 trades over 2026-07-08 to 2026-07-09.
